Pet Care in DUMBO
DUMBO — Down Under the Manhattan Bridge Overpass — occupies a compact stretch of Brooklyn waterfront between the Manhattan and Brooklyn bridges, where converted warehouse buildings and cobblestone streets create one of the most photogenic dog-walking environments in the city. Brooklyn Bridge Park runs along the entire western and northern edge of the neighborhood, offering waterfront lawns, playgrounds, and the popular Hillside Dog Park near Squibb Park Bridge with sweeping views of lower Manhattan and the Statue of Liberty.
The neighborhood is small and mostly residential above street level, with ground-floor galleries, tech offices, and cafes that give the area a creative, low-key feel on weekday mornings. Washington Street between the bridges frames the iconic Manhattan Bridge photo and draws tourists, but the side streets along Water Street and Front Street are much quieter for dog walking. The housing stock is almost entirely converted industrial lofts with freight elevators, offering spacious interiors that are well-suited for large dogs.
The F train at York Street and the A/C trains at High Street-Brooklyn Bridge serve the neighborhood. DUMBO's small footprint means most walking routes lead into Brooklyn Bridge Park or across into neighboring Vinegar Hill and Brooklyn Heights. Summer weekends bring heavy tourist foot traffic around the bridge approaches, so regular walkers time their routes for weekday mornings or early evenings. Winters are exposed along the waterfront, with winds funneling between the two bridges.
